One gallon per person per day—drinking, cooking, hygiene. A family of four needs 28 gallons for a week, 120 for a month. Power’s out, pipes burst, stores are bones—water’s your lifeline when the taps choke. No excuses—stockpile or die thirsty.
Rain’s a gift—don’t waste it. Roofs and gutters channel it; barrels catch it. A 55-gallon drum under a downspout grabs what the sky drops—hundreds of gallons if you’ve got the setup. Collapse or drought? It’s your resupply when the world’s tapped out. Check local laws—some states play hardball on harvesting. Raw? Purify it—bird crap and gutter slime ain’t your friends.
Dirty water’s a killer—bacteria, viruses, nuke dust. Boil it if you’ve got fire, but filters and tabs are faster. Micron ratings matter—smaller’s better. Top-tier filters zap everything: bugs, chemicals, even radiation. Stock purifiers—your gut’ll thank you.

Water hoarding’s got no cap—dream big, prep bigger. Got land? Bury a 5,000-gallon cistern—tie it to a rain rig and you’re a water warlord, sipping while the world begs. Off-grid? Drill a well, hand-pump it—endless flow, no grid needed. Urban? Stack IBC totes in a hidden shipping container—thousands of gallons, looter-proof. Hell, channel a creek into a lined pond if you’re rural—filter it and drink like a king. SHTF don’t play small—neither should your water game. Go hard, or go dry.
